Product details

Duration: 76 min.

Contents note: Piano quartet, 'Sea changes' / John Carmichael -- From Ubirr (String quartet no. 12) / Peter Sculthorpe -- Variations on a theme of Paganini / Julian Yu -- 3rd movement from Trio no. 4 / John Polglase -- Im winde / Gordon Kerry -- Poems of a bright moon / Maria Grenfell.

CD prepared by Australian Music Unit, ABC Classic FM.

Capture session: Piano quartet recorded in London in January 2001 ; From Ubirr recorded at Townsville Civic Theatre, Queensland, on 14 July 2001 ; Variations on a theme of Paganini recorded at Townsville Civic Theatre on 12 July 1997 ; Im winde recorded at Schwetzingen Castle, Jagdsaal, Germany, on 20 May 2001 ; Poems of a bright moon recorded at Sir John Clancy Auditorium, University of New South Wales, Sydney, on 16 August 2003.

Performers: Antony Gray (piano: Piano quartet) ; Belinda MacFarlane (violin: Piano quartet) ; Morgan Goff (viola: Piano quartet) ; Matthew Lee (violoncello: Piano quartet) ; Goldner String Quartet (From Ubirr) ; Dene Olding (violin: From Ubirr) ; Dimity Hall (violin: From Ubirr) ; Irina Morozova (viola: From Ubirr) ; Julian Smiles (violoncello: From Ubirr) ; William Barton (didjeridu: From Ubirr) ; Australia Ensemble (Variations on a theme of Paganini, Poems of a bright moon) ; ; Trio Jean Paul (Im winde) ; Eckart Heiligers (piano: Im winde) ; Ulf Schneider (violin: Im winde) ; Martin Löhr (violoncello: Im winde) ; Geoffrey Collins (flutes: Poems of a bright moon) ; Catherine McCorkill (clarinet: Poems of a bright moon) ; Ian Munro (piano: Poems of a bright moon).

Liner notes include brief programme notes.
